Philippine Embassy Joins 2021 ASEAN Picnic
- Details
- Hits: 263
12 September 2021, Ottawa – The Philippine Embassy in Canada, led by Ambassador Rodolfo D. Robles, joined representatives from the diplomatic missions of Brunei, Indonesia, Malaysia, Myanmar, Thailand, and Viet Nam for the 2021 ASEAN Picnic on 12 September 2021 at Rockcliffe Park and the Rockeries. Participants mingled outdoors, took part in games, and enjoyed traditional dishes brought by the different Missions.
An annual activity of the ASEAN Committee in Ottawa (ACO), the ASEAN Picnic was suspended in 2020 due to health restrictions related to the COVID-19 pandemic. This year saw the resumption of the event as the province of Ontario entered Step 3 of its reopening plan.

Embassy Hosts Coast Guard Auxiliary Event
- Details
- Hits: 407
The Philippine Embassy in Ottawa supported the recent Induction, Promotion, and Awarding Ceremony of the 209.5th Division of the Philippine Coast Guard Auxiliary (PCGA), the pioneering and only overseas unit of PCGA. The ceremony took place at Mindanao Hall of the Embassy’s Chancery Building on 12 September 2021.
The hybrid ceremony was presided from Cebu City by the Philippine Coast Guard Central Visayas District Commander, Rear Admiral Jose William Isaga, while the volunteers from the 209.5th Division were assembled in Ottawa, Canada.
